Freedom and regulation a. Synonyms b. Antonyms c. Neither

English
2 answers:
WITCHER [35]3 years ago
4 0

B. Antonyms

Antonyms are words which meanings are contrasting or opposite, in this case if you are free you aren´t regulated, this is why they´re antonyms.

Explanation:

A quotation occurs when the author of a text wishes to use the words of another author, who are in another literary work. So that this practice does not turn into a case of plagiarism it is important that the author who will make a quote provides information that allows the reader to realize that a quote is being made, in addition to being able to know the name of the author and where to find the original text.

In this case, the MLA format states that for a quote to be made, it is necessary, first, that quote be placed in quotation marks. Then, it is necessary that, in parentheses, the surname of the author and the page number where the quote can be found are presented.
